I got tired of having my detector (Escort X50) exploding in my eardrums through the earphones when it detected something and I had already slowed down or checked my speed. Reaching for the mute button in the body of the detector was hard, specially with gloved hands.
I was planning to wire my own cord with a mute switch when I came across the following link:

It would have probably cost me more in parts to build the cord that was delivered to me for $13.50 (shipping included). The cord that I ordered was custom made to my specifications (see specs at the end of the post) and included a flat pretty water resistant switch (see pictures in the link).
If you like Christmas decorations, it is also possible to add LEDs indicating status of the radar detector.

Specs for my customized cord:
3 ft hot wire (connect to +) no connector
3ft ground (to -) no connector
4ft for flat mute button
4ft for detector plug wire
